The role of the Driver is to support the business by carrying out driving duties.

Key Responsibilities:

  • At the request of the sales, service or parts departments/Bodyshop, carry out driving jobs as and when required.
  • Carry out a pre-delivery quality check and ensure the vehicle meets customer expectations.
  • Carry out a final handover with the customer upon delivery of (sold) vehicles.
  • Ensure all documentation is accurately completed in line with business standards and return to the sales, service or parts departments.
  • Maintain safe working practices and standards, including driving all vehicles with due care and attention for all customers, road users and pedestrians.

Essential Skills & Requirements:

  • Full UK driving licence.
  • Smart appearance.
  • Competency in numeracy and literacy.

Desirable:

  • Advanced motoring qualification.

Experience Desirable:

  • Previously employed in a position of trust.
